Output 22bc6a01d1636d55e96f7935ceb8b947726b501d4f2c0ee946da76836c80517c:8

value
18495479
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90c0c263b753272c24799628e118d93faac6748d OP_EQUAL
address
MM6YTCxvXiV1z9mrTg5bK7hoooWXg17Zcq
transaction
22bc6a01d1636d55e96f7935ceb8b947726b501d4f2c0ee946da76836c80517c
spent
true